Market Overview:


The global diagnostic specialty antibody market is expected to grow at a CAGR of 10.8% from 2018 to 2030. The growth in this market can be attributed to the increasing prevalence of infectious diseases, rising demand for early diagnosis and treatment, and technological advancements in diagnostics. The global diagnostic specialty antibody market is segmented on the basis of type, application, and region. On the basis of type, the market is segmented into monoclonal antibodies (MAbs), polyclonal antibodies (PCAs), and recombinant polyclonal antibodies (RPAs). MAbs are further classified into humanized MAbs and chimeric MAbs. PCAs are further classified into rabbit anti-human IgG PCA and goat anti-human IgG PCA. RPAs are further classified into humanized RPAs and non-humanized RPAs.

Product Definition:


A diagnostic specialty antibody is an antibody that is used for the diagnosis of a particular disease or condition. These antibodies can be used to detect and identify proteins or other markers that are associated with a particular disease. This information can help physicians to diagnose the disease and determine the best course of treatment.

Regional Analysis:


North America dominated the global market in 2017. This can be attributed to the presence of a large number of players, high investment in R&D, and increasing prevalence of infectious diseases such as dengue, Zika virus disease, West Nile Virus (WNV), and others. In addition to this, favorable reimbursement policies for advanced diagnostic techniques are also expected to drive growth during the forecast period. Asia Pacific is expected to grow at a lucrative rate over the forecast period owing to rising healthcare expenditure by governments along with private organizations and increasing demand for improved healthcare services resulting from population growth and urbanization.
